At trial, you and your Tampa
car accident lawyer will have the burden of proving
that the damages you suffered were a result of the defendant's
wrongdoing. In order to be successful at proving your
case, one particularly useful element is to have "before
and after witnesses."
Before and after witnesses can explain
to the jury what you were like before the auto collision
and compare that to the problems and limitations you have
experienced after the collision, whether it occurred in

For example, before and after witnesses
will explain that, before the car accident, you were very
active and perhaps participated with them in various activities
such as jogging along Tampa area beaches, bowling, and

However, as a result of your car accident injuries, the
witnesses can describe to the jury that you are no longer
able to participate in those activities.
Before and after witnesses also can
explain to the jury more subtle injures, such as the affect
of the injuries on your personality. The witnesses might
say, for example, that prior to the collision, you were
free of pain, relaxed, focused, and happy. After the collision,
eyewitness testimony can show that you became irritable,
unfocused, and often emotionally upset due to the change
in circumstances and the effects of the injury on your
life.
Although you and your spouse also may
be willing to testify about these issues, the jury views
before and after witnesses as being more objective, and
therefore believable, witnesses. Because before and after
witnesses play a very important role in jury trials, it
is important that you choose witnesses that are able to
communicate effectively on the stand, as well as exhibit
confidence and credibility. Unfortunately, if it appears
that your before-and-after witness is exaggerating, that
will reflect poorly on you. Likewise, if the before and
after witness is not able to explain the impact of the
injuries on you, not only will you not receive any benefit
from their testimony, but that poor testimony might actually
hurt your case as well.
